
- •Компьютерные информационные технологии (кит) Лекция 5 программное обеспечение информационных систем
- •5.1 Общая классификация программного обеспечения
- •5.2. Системное программное обеспечение. Операционные системы
- •5.2.1 Операционные системы семейства Windows
- •5.2.1 Операционные системы семейства Unix, операционная система Linux
- •5.3. Системное программное обеспечение. Сервисные системы
- •5.4. Прикладное программное обеспечение.
5.2.1 Операционные системы семейства Unix, операционная система Linux
Cемейство Unix – это одна из самых первых ОС и в настоящее время является одной из альтернатив семейству ОС Windows . Unixбыла создана вBell Telephone Laboratories в 70- е годы прошлого столетия. Основное отличие и преимущество этого семейства заключается в реализации для широкого круга аппаратных платформ – это первая действительно переносимая на различные аппаратные платформы операционная система. Unix ориентирована, прежде всего, на работу в больших локальных и глобальных сетях. В ней используются различные варианты графического интерфейса. Универсальность системы обеспечивается множеством прикладных программ.
В настоящее время существуют версии ОС Unix от различных производителей. Среди них наиболее известны коммерческие версии SunиSolarisдля компьютеров фирмы Sun,AIXдля мини-компьютеров IBM,IRIXдля компьютеров Silicon Graphics, свободно распространяемыеFreeBSD и Linuxдля компьютеров платформы Intel.
Независимо от версии общими для Unix чертами являются:
многопользовательский режим и наличие мощных средств защиты данных от несанкционированного доступа;
многозадачность;
переносимость системы за счет написания ее ядра на языке С;
наличие простого пользовательского интерфейса;
наличие встроенных средств поддержки компьютерных сетей, что делает систему одной из самых популярных серверных платформ в Internet.
В отличие от WindowsОСUnixпредъявляет повышенные требования к компьютерам и стоит значительно дорожеWindows.
В настоящее время все большую популярность приобретает ОС Linux, которая является многозадачной, многопользовательской операционной системой с поддержкой национальных и стандартных клавиатур, поддерживает различные типы файловых систем, в частности, MS DOS, обеспечивает поддержку полного семейства протоколов TCP/IP для работы в сети Интернет.
В 1991 году финский студент Линус Торвальдс писал для своей дипломной работы ядро Unix-подобной системы. Ядро получилось настолько удачным, что у Линуса возникла идея написания полностью бесплатной unix-системы. Система из-за своей доступности и открытости сразу приобрела множество поклонников, и многие люди включились в работу над ней, дописывая нужные им функции или программы. Благодаря этому система очень динамично развивается и совершенствуется.
Эта система распространяется бесплатно (англ. freeware), и ее программный коддоступен всем желающим, поэтому многие программисты стали поддерживать Linux, добавляя к ней драйверы устройств, разрабатывая разные приложения и др.
В настоящее время ОС Linuxв основном используется не ПК, а на компьютерах- серверах. В первую очередь это связано с тем, чтоLinuxтребует профессиональной установки, аWindowsможет установить на свой ПК любой пользователь.
Основные тенденции развития ОС:
Расширяемость – возможность внесения дополнительных функций без разрушения целостности системы;
Переносимость – возможность использования на различных аппаратных платформах;
Надежность и отказоустойчивость – защищенность от внутренних и внешних сбоев и ошибок, т.е. от некорректных действий прикладных программ, пользователей, оборудования и самой операционной системы;
Совместимость – поддержка выполнения прикладных программ, написанных для других операционных систем, а также взаимодействие между различными ОС, функционирующих в корпоративной среде;
Интеграция с Internet– поддержка соответствующих протоколов, сервисов иWeb-серверов;
Безопасность – очень важное требование, особенно в сетевой среде и в условиях все более широкого использования Internetв корпоративной деятельности;
Производительность – соответствие быстродействия операционной системы возможностям современных аппаратных средств;
Что касается рынка ОС, то следует отметить, что несмотря на развитие ОС Linuxи других ОC,Windowsв ближайшие годы сохранит свое доминирующее положение на рынке ПК, а в классе серверных ОС доляLinuxбудет увеличиваться и в ближайшие годы составит конкуренциюWindows.